**Alert: Pebblecast crash-report ingestion lag exceeds threshold.** This fires when the delay between a mobile crash upload and its appearance in the symbolicated feed exceeds 15 minutes, sustained for three evaluation windows. Common causes include a stalled symbolication worker, an expired symbol-store credential, or a backlog after a major app release. Please verify worker health and queue depth before restarting anything, as restarts can drop in-flight batches. Detailed triage steps are maintained on the internal runbook page below.

wiki page, kahog-hahig: https://vault.zemvargrid.internal/display/deploy/repo/settings/merge_requests/job/settings/6f3b933774dbc5320a4daa18

Noticed something off while poking at the LockerLoop laundry-locker access flow in staging. The token TTL and retry limits there don't match what we agreed on after the Birchmont review — looks like someone hand-edited the staging config in March and it never got synced back. Production still has the old unlock grace window too, which is a real drift problem for audit. For reference, here's what staging is currently running with.

settings of fahag-haduf:
[ulaox]
port = 8443
region = south-2
host = ulaox.lumiccorp.internal
timeout_ms = 500
retries = 8

## Deployment

Textgate's encoding sniffer runs as a sidecar next to the upload service. Deploy both together; the sniffer inspects the first 64 KB of each uploaded text file and tags it before storage. Mismatched tags block ingestion, so keep the confidence threshold sane. The sidecar reads its runtime settings from the values below.

deployment values, yafop-fahap:
[lamwyn]
team = silath
access_code = ac_166fb2
host = lamwyn.orvexgrid.example
port = 9300
owner = pelael.praius
peer = istiel.zarqeldyn.corp